ZooKeeper 是一个开源的分布式协调服务,广泛用于分布式系统中的配置管理、命名服务和分布式锁等场景。以下是获取和使用开发版本的步骤:
访问官方仓库
前往 ZooKeeper 官方项目页 查看最新开发版本(Development)和发布说明。选择版本
在下载页面中,开发版本通常标记为develop
或master
,建议根据需求选择稳定版(Stable)或开发版(Development)。下载与构建
- 点击 ZooKeeper_download 获取源码包
- 使用以下命令构建:
mvn clean install -DskipTests
安装与配置
解压文件后,编辑conf/zoo.cfg
配置文件,设置数据目录和端口。启动服务
运行bin/zkServer.sh start
启动 ZooKeeper 服务,通过bin/zkCli.sh
连接客户端进行测试。
📌 注意事项:开发版本可能存在未修复的Bug,建议生产环境使用稳定版。如需进一步了解 ZooKeeper 的原理,可参考 分布式系统核心概念。